Online Sports Bill: Dream11 CEO opens up about the impact- '95% of revenues disappeared...'
Dream11 has a 2023-2026 contract price USD 44 million (Rs 358 crore) for being the title sponsor of the Indian cricket workforce. (AFP)

Dream11 CEO Harsh Jain had dropped a large trace on layoffs days after Parliament handed the Promotion and Regulation of Online Gaming Bill, 2025.Fantasy sports big Dream11 has intimated to the BCCI that it will not have the ability to proceed with the title sponsorship of the Indian cricket workforce as the income stream goes to get hit badly.Dream11 has a 2023-2026 contract price USD 44 million (Rs 358 crore) for being the title sponsor of the Indian cricket workforce.The Dream11 brand is printed on the jerseys of the Indian gamers. It can be the sponsor of a number of Indian Premier League franchises. Dream11 can be the official fantasy associate of the Indian Super League.“95 per cent of Dream11’s revenues have disappeared overnight, and 100 per cent of our profits…,” Dream11 CEO Harsh Jain advised Moneycontrol on Monday.

However, Jain maintained that there will not be any layoffs.“We are not interested in doing any layoffs. All the talent here is safe,” Jain stated.While the new invoice permits social gaming and subscription-based use, the ban on actual cash gaming implies that the greatest chunk of their income stream is finished away with.

In a latest assertion issued after the legislation was handed in the Upper House of Parliament, Dream11 acknowledged: “We have always been a law-abiding company and have always conducted our business in compliance with the law. While we believe that progressive law would have been the way forward, we will respect the law and fully comply with the ‘Promotion and Regulation of Online Gaming Bill 2025’.”Dream11 can be the official associate of the Caribbean Premier League and sponsors Australia’s Big Bash League.The gaming ban impacts platforms for card video games, poker, and fantasy sports, together with India’s wildly well-liked homegrown fantasy cricket apps.The authorities stated the fast unfold of playing platforms had brought about widespread monetary misery, habit, and even suicide amongst the youth.It additionally stated it was linked to fraud, cash laundering, and terrorism financing.
